Exploring Anxiety Through Mindfulness Meditation

Anxiety can feel like a relentless shadow, casting a pall over our daily lives. But what if there was a way to gentle this inner turmoil? presents a powerful tool for cultivating a sense of calm and awareness. By directing our attention to the present moment, we can disconnect from the cycle of anxious rumination.

  • Begin your meditation practice by finding a quiet and peaceful space.
  • Close your eyes gently and guide your attention to your exhalations.
  • Observe the sensations of each breath as it arrives into your body and departs.
  • When your mind wanders, softly guide it back to your exhalation.

Cultivating Inner Peace: Mastering Mindfulness for Stress Management

In our fast-paced modern world, stress has become an almost constant companion. Thankfully, there are practices we can adopt to cultivate inner peace and navigate the challenges of daily life with greater ease. Mindfulness, the science of paying undivided attention to the present moment without judgment, offers a powerful path to stress management. By developing our mindfulness skills, we can understand to observe our thoughts and feelings with minimal attachment, allowing them to fade like clouds in the sky.

This cultivation of mindfulness requires a variety of techniques, such as mindful breathing exercises, body scannings, and led meditations. These practices enable us to anchor ourselves in the present moment, alleviating the grip of stress and anxiety.

Furthermore, mindfulness has been shown to have a positive impact on our overall well-being. Studies demonstrate that regular mindfulness practice can enhance focus, heighten emotional regulation, and cultivate feelings of tranquility. By incorporating mindfulness into our lives, we can alter our relationship with stress, creating a more peaceful and durable state of being.
